for my application, i feel the thorleys are too restrictive for my truck, even tho they are long headers. they only have 1 5/8 primarys, and the asms have 1 3/4. my cheap edelbrok shorties have 1 5/8 primarys. i think the togs may even have 1 7/8 primarys. im thinking bigger is better. plus im runnin 12 pounds of boost, so i need to let this thing breathe, not plug it up.

If you do a search there was a guy on here from louisianna that had them on his 5.3L
He had to notch the drivers side front support right below the #5 piston.. as well as move/cut(plasma cut) a few other things in the engine bay
the #1 primary header isnt sloped enough to clear the frame..
the passenger side will fit..
its the driver side that you will run into fitment problems.
